Description
The Archer is a thought-provoking tale about the pursuit of purpose and mastery. The novel follows Tetsuya, a once-legendary archer who now lives in obscurity. When a young man seeks him out to learn the art of archery, Tetsuya imparts wisdom that extends beyond physical skill—teaching about discipline, resilience, and the path to self-discovery. Through poetic storytelling, Paulo Coelho explores the deeper meanings of commitment, focus, and the courage to follow one’s dreams.

About the Author
Paulo Coelho is one of the world’s most beloved authors, best known for The Alchemist. His works explore themes of destiny, spirituality, and self-discovery. Coelho’s novels have been translated into numerous languages, making him one of the most widely read authors today.
